Komparasi Algoritma Knuth-Morris-Pratt dan Brute Force UntukMeningkatkan Pencarian Pada E- Commerce Sneakers (Studi Kasus: Konz Sneakers)

Bukhori, Abdul Afif (2023) Komparasi Algoritma Knuth-Morris-Pratt dan Brute Force UntukMeningkatkan Pencarian Pada E- Commerce Sneakers (Studi Kasus: Konz Sneakers). S1 thesis, Universitas Mercu Buana - Menteng.

[img]
Preview
Text (Cover)
41519110210-ABDUL AFIF BUKHORI-01 Cover - Abdul Afif Bukhori.pdf

Download (406kB) | Preview
[img]
Preview
Text (Abstrak)
41519110210-ABDUL AFIF BUKHORI-02 Abstrak - Abdul Afif Bukhori.pdf

Download (77kB) | Preview
[img] Text (Bab 1)
41519110210-ABDUL AFIF BUKHORI-03 Bab 1 - Abdul Afif Bukhori.pdf
Restricted to Registered users only

Download (95kB)
[img] Text (Bab 2)
41519110210-ABDUL AFIF BUKHORI-04 Bab 2 - Abdul Afif Bukhori.pdf
Restricted to Registered users only

Download (127kB)
[img] Text (Bab 3)
41519110210-ABDUL AFIF BUKHORI-05 Bab 3 - Abdul Afif Bukhori.pdf
Restricted to Registered users only

Download (55kB)
[img] Text (Bab 5)
41519110210-ABDUL AFIF BUKHORI-07 Bab 5 - Abdul Afif Bukhori.pdf
Restricted to Registered users only

Download (27kB)
[img] Text (Daftar Pustaka)
41519110210-ABDUL AFIF BUKHORI-09 Daftar Pustaka - Abdul Afif Bukhori.pdf
Restricted to Registered users only

Download (81kB)
[img] Text (lampiran)
41519110210-ABDUL AFIF BUKHORI-10 Lampiran - Abdul Afif Bukhori.pdf
Restricted to Registered users only

Download (1MB)
[img] Text (Form pernyataan)
41519110210-ABDUL AFIF BUKHORI-11 Hasil Scan Formulir Pernyataan Keabsahan dan Persetujuan Publikasi Tugas Akhir - Abdul Afif Bukhori.pdf
Restricted to Registered users only

Download (77kB)

Abstract

Algoritma pencocokan atau pencari kata (string) adalah suatu algoritma logika untuk menemukan kata/frasa pada pola berbasis teks. Algoritma pencocokan kata (string) digunakan untuk mengambil informasi dengan cepat dan efisien yang bertujuan untuk pencarian pada suatu kata sepatu dalam aplikasi e-commerce sepatu. Penelitian ini bertujuan untuk menguji dan mengetahui komparasi dari model algoritma Knuth- Morris-Pratt dan Brute Force dalam pencarian kata (string), Dari kedua algoritma ini adalah algoritma dalam pencocokan kata yang melakukan suatu banding pada karakter teks dan pola teks (pattern). Pada penerapan pencocokan kata ini diharapkan dapat menjadi acuan untuk memilih suatu algoritma pencocokan kata yang cepat dan efisien untuk digunakan dalam mesin pencarian. Pada algoritma Knuth-Morris-Pratt mendapatkan nilai rata-rata dari hasil yang lebih unggul dalam kecepatan dibandingkan dengan algoritma Brute Force dengan sampel kata “sepatu keren” yang mana waktu kecepatan yang didapatkan ialah 0,0022 detik dan pada algoritma Brute Force mendapatkan waktu sebanyak 0,023 detik. Kata kunci : Aplikasi, Brute Force, Knuth-Morris-Pratt, Pencocokan kata. A word matching or search algorithm (string) is a logical algorithm for finding words/phrases in text-based patterns. Word matching algorithms (strings) are used to retrieve information quickly and efficiently aiming to search on a shoe word in shoe e-commerce applications. This study aims to test and find out the comparison of the Knuth-Morris-Pratt and Brute Force algorithm models in word search (string), From these two algorithms are algorithms in word matching that make a comparison to text characters and text patterns (patterns). The application of word matching is expected to be a reference for choosing a fast and efficient word matching algorithm for use in search engines. The Knuth-Morris-Pratt algorithm gets an average value of results that are superior in speed compared to the Brute Force algorithm with a sample of the word "cool shoes" where the speed time obtained is 0.0022 seconds and the Brute Force algorithm gets a time of 0.023 seconds. Keywords : Applications, Brute Force, Knuth-Morris-Pratt, Word match.

Item Type: Thesis (S1)
NIM/NIDN Creators: 41519110210
Uncontrolled Keywords: Aplikasi, Brute Force, Knuth-Morris-Pratt, Pencocokan kata. Applications, Brute Force, Knuth-Morris-Pratt, Word match.
Subjects: 000 Computer Science, Information and General Works/Ilmu Komputer, Informasi, dan Karya Umum > 000. Computer Science, Information and General Works/Ilmu Komputer, Informasi, dan Karya Umum > 004 Data Processing, Computer Science/Pemrosesan Data, Ilmu Komputer, Teknik Informatika
Divisions: Fakultas Ilmu Komputer > Informatika
Depositing User: ALFINA DHEA NOVA
Date Deposited: 07 Sep 2023 03:44
Last Modified: 07 Sep 2023 03:44
URI: http://repository.mercubuana.ac.id/id/eprint/80457

Actions (login required)

View Item View Item